A Cultural Phenomenon

Since its inception in the early 2000s, 'Jackass' transformed the way audiences perceive comedy. The show and its subsequent films showcased a blend of absurdity and shock value, pushing boundaries that many found both hilarious and controversial. Johnny Knoxville, along with his crew, became unlikely icons, captivating viewers with their fearless antics.

The Impact of Gross-Out Comedy

  • Defining a Genre: 'Jackass' helped popularize gross-out humor, paving the way for future comedians and shows to explore similar themes.
  • Authenticity in Comedy: The authenticity displayed by the cast resonated with audiences, creating a sense of intimacy and relatability.
  • Challenges to Norms: The series challenged societal norms about humor, forcing viewers to reckon with issues of taste and morality.

The Power of a Well-Crafted Quote

A well-crafted quote possesses the ability to encapsulate complex ideas into succinct expressions. Classical poets and authors have often used this technique to convey profound truths about humanity, love, and existence. For example, John Keats wrote, “A thing of beauty is a joy forever,” reminding us of the enduring nature of beauty in our lives. Such quotations resonate deeply, reflecting universal truths that remain relevant across generations.

Famous Classical Quotes and Their Contexts

Many quotes from classical literature have taken on a life of their own, becoming part of our everyday vernacular. Oscar Wilde, with his sharp wit, famously stated, “Be yourself; everyone else is already taken.” This quote not only highlights the importance of individuality but also serves as a reminder to embrace our uniqueness.

Similarly, Emily Dickinson captured the essence of human emotion in her quote, “Hope is the thing with feathers that perches in the soul.” Such imagery invokes a sense of comfort and resilience, allowing readers to connect deeply with their own experiences of hope.
